The Colden Family Cemetery is a Registered Historic Place in the Town of Montgomery in Orange County, New York, United States. It is located off Maple Avenue south of NY 17K, surrounded by a small stone wall. Colden Family Cemetery is situated 1½ miles east of Brick House Museum County Park.

Walden is the largest of three villages of the town of Montgomery in Orange County, New York, United States. The population was 6,818 at the 2020 census. Walden is situated 2½ miles north of Brick House Museum County Park.

Maybrook is a village in Orange County, New York, United States. The population was 3,150 at the 2020 census. It is part of the Kiryas Joel-Poughkeepsie–Newburgh, NY Metropolitan Statistical Area as well as the larger New York–Newark–Bridgeport, NY-NJ-CT-PA Combined Statistical Area. Maybrook is situated 3½ miles southwest of Brick House Museum County Park.
